Applying his creative energy to turn "junk" into unforgetable memories. This row boat was full of holes and deemed useless to the rest of the Pocono crowd -- until my father turned it into a sand box / imaginary pirate ship every kid around will always remember!

Building memories for his grandchildren, and inspiration for his daughter....this is the "home office" view of "Grandpa's Swingset."
